The Caipirinha is often referred to as the “Brazilian Mojito,” but if we're passing opinions around, we think this national drink that features a unique sugar cane-based alcohol and lots of lime is more drinkable and refreshing, with just the right bite. According to Esquire, “Cachaça is a Brazilian liquor that usually gets lumped in with rum, but isn't rum ... the important distinction comes down to taste: Cachaça is funky, vegetal and unsubtle.”
